Understanding Elmiron and Pigmentary Maculopathy
Elmiron (pentosan polysulfate sodium) is a medication approved for the treatment of interstitial cystitis, a chronic bladder condition. Over the past decade, a growing body of evidence has linked long-term use of Elmiron to a specific retinal condition known as pigmentary maculopathy. The clinical presentation of pigmentary maculopathy associated with Elmiron use is characterized by pigmentary changes in the retina, particularly in the macula, the central area responsible for sharp, detailed vision. According to the FDA-approved labeling, visual symptoms reported in cases include difficulty reading, slow adjustment to low or reduced light environments, and blurred vision (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). The labeling notes that the visual consequences of these pigmentary changes are not fully characterized, but they may be irreversible. Diagnosis typically involves a comprehensive ophthalmologic examination, including color fundoscopic photography, ocular coherence tomography (OCT), and auto-fluorescence imaging. The labeling recommends a baseline retinal examination for all patients within six months of initiating treatment and periodically thereafter (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). If pigmentary changes develop, the risks and benefits of continuing treatment should be re-evaluated.
Pharmacology and Reported Adverse Effects
Elmiron is a semi-synthetic polysaccharide with anticoagulant and anti-inflammatory properties. Its exact mechanism in interstitial cystitis is not fully understood, but it is thought to coat the bladder wall. Adverse events reported in clinical trials included deaths in 6 of 2627 patients (0.2%) over 3 to 75 months, though these appeared related to concurrent illnesses except in one case (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). Serious adverse events occurred in 1.3% of patients. However, post-marketing surveillance through the FDA Adverse Event Reporting System (FAERS) has identified a much larger signal. As of the most recent data, the most frequently reported adverse events associated with Elmiron include maculopathy (1382 reports), retinal pigmentation (607 reports), and pigmentary maculopathy (442 reports) (https://api.fda.gov/drug/event.json?search=patient.drug.medicinalproduct:ELMIRON). Other common reports include off-label use, dry age-related macular degeneration, and visual impairment.
Mechanistic Pathways and Risk Factors
The exact mechanism by which Elmiron causes pigmentary maculopathy is not fully established, but several hypotheses have been proposed. The drug accumulates in the retinal pigment epithelium (RPE) due to its affinity for glycosaminoglycans, which are abundant in the RPE. This accumulation may disrupt normal cellular function, leading to pigmentary changes and degeneration. The FDA labeling states that cumulative dose appears to be a risk factor, with most cases occurring after three years of use or longer, though shorter durations have been reported (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). A retrospective study at Wake Forest School of Medicine examined the association between pigmentary maculopathy and exposure to pentosan polysulfate (PPS) and other therapies in patients with interstitial cystitis (https://pubmed.ncbi.nlm.nih.gov/41049115/). The study found an association between the development of pigmentary maculopathy and PPS exposure duration and cumulative dose, supporting the dose-dependent nature of the risk.
Adequacy of Warnings and Legal Context
The adequacy of warnings regarding Elmiron and pigmentary maculopathy has been a subject of legal scrutiny. The FDA labeling includes a Warnings section that describes retinal pigmentary changes and recommends baseline and periodic ophthalmologic examinations (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). However, critics argue that these warnings were not sufficiently prominent or timely, as the association was not widely recognized until years after the drug's approval. The labeling advises caution in patients with pre-existing retinal pigment changes and suggests genetic testing if there is a family history of hereditary pattern dystrophy (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). Despite these measures, many patients were not informed of the risk until after they developed symptoms.

Timeline Between Exposure and Documented Harm
The timeline between Elmiron exposure and the development of pigmentary maculopathy is variable. The FDA labeling notes that most cases occurred after three years of use, but shorter durations have been reported (https://dailymed.nlm.nih.gov/dailymed/drugInfo.cfm?setid=f0ba651e-3d8a-11df-8fbe-119855d89593). The Wake Forest study found an association with both exposure duration and cumulative dose (https://pubmed.ncbi.nlm.nih.gov/41049115/). This suggests that the risk increases with longer use and higher total doses. Patients who have used Elmiron for several years are at greater risk, but even those with shorter exposure may develop the condition. Early detection through regular ophthalmologic exams is critical, as the changes may be irreversible once they occur.
